About

Doris Taha is a scholar working on Genetics,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Doris Taha has authored 27 papers receiving a total of 630 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 13 papers in Genetics, 12 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ism and 11 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Doris Taha’s work include Pancreatic function and diabetes (9 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(5 papers) and Neonatal Health and Biochemistry (4 papers). Doris Taha is often cited by papers focused on Pancreatic function and diabetes (9 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(5 papers) and Neonatal Health and Biochemistry (4 papers). Doris Taha collaborates with scholars based in United States, Saudi Arabia and United Kingdom. Doris Taha's co-authors include Daorong Feng, Sabine Duchatelet, Céline Charon, Jack‐Christophe Cossec, Valérie Senée, Pierre Bougnères, Marc Nicolino, Douglas R. Cavener, Cécile Julier and Claude Chelala and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Genetics, The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ism and Molecular Genetics and Metabolism.
